Orientation programme on second wave of COVID-19 held at Manipur University

At least 20 participants, including programme officers from different colleges under Manipur University and volunteers of MU attended the programme.

As COVID-19 second wave hits Manipur, the National Service Scheme cell under Manipur University (MU) on Friday organised an orientation programme on NSS Cum Mitigation of Second Wave of COVID-19 pandemic for programme officials.

MU NSS Cell programme coordinator Maibam Nodiyachand Singh said in a release that tributes were paid to the heroes of the Anglo-Manipur War, 1891 during the one-day programme.

Retired civil servant RK Nimai Singh spoke on ‘Mitigation of Second Wave of Covid-19 Pandemic’ and stressed on the importance of strict adherence to COVID-19 Appropriate Behaviour such as wearing of face masks, the release stated.

Singh highlighted the new strains of the COVID-19 and expressed the view that the disease can be fought scientifically. He also discussed the global, national and regional pattern and importance of COVID-19 vaccination. He then encouraged the participants for early mass vaccination, the release mentioned.

Dipak Kumar, speaking as function chief guest, minutely discussed the History, Philosophy, Objectives, Functions and Organisational Structure of the NSS, it stated.

M Nodiyachand Singh in his function presidential address emphasised the role of a programme officer in the smooth functioning of a NSS Unit and the need for motivating the young volunteers, the release stated. He appealed to all the programme officers to realise their extraordinary quality and potential for shaping a society, it added.

State NSS officer and deputy secretary YAS, Manipur, Md Firoz Khan also attended as the guests of honour.

At least 20 participants, including programme officers from different colleges under Manipur University and volunteers of MU attended the programme, the release added.
